Rapid Interception of Cn F2n+1 (O)SO. Radical with Copper-Based Carbene: A Novel Access to Perfluoroalkanesulfinate Ester.

Hanghang WangHaiyan LiYonggao ZhengPengcheng LianXiaobing Wan
Published in: Chemistry (Weinheim an der Bergstrasse, Germany) (2019)
In this communication, an unprecedented interception of Cn F2n+1 (O)SO. radical with a copper-based carbene has been established. Distinguished by wide substrate scopes and mild reaction conditions, this novel radical-carbene coupling reaction (RCC reaction) provides a fundamentally different and mechanistically interesting strategy for the synthesis of perfluoroalkanesulfinate esters.
